Can anyone give me some pointers, I was just booked for my first Celebrations show. It happens to be Dim Sum, and I haven't a clue of what to do. What products, what recipe(s), do I need new kitchen tools? Please advise.
 
Did you receive the big tri-fold Celebrations folder? There's an outline for each one of the three shows, as well as recipes and an example of the recipe card that can be handed out at those shows. I would think that would have come with any paperwork packages. I'm not sure how long you've been a consultant, but that would have come with the changeover paperwork I believe when the new season started. I believe you can at least find the recipes on CC.
 
you can also look in your season's best recipe book for recipes. The one that is suggested by pampered chef in the potsticker thingys...i've never done it so i couldn't tell you. Also, on consultant's corner, there is an are under products and recipes or something that has all of the celebrations show recipes and such.

What types of dishes are popular for a Dim Sum celebration?

Popular dim sum dishes include dumplings (like shrimp or pork), buns (such as char siu bao), spring rolls, and sticky rice wrapped in lotus leaves. Additionally, consider including desserts like egg tarts or sesame balls. A mix of these dishes will provide a well-rounded experience for your guests.

How can I make my Dim Sum celebration more authentic?

To enhance the authenticity of your Dim Sum celebration, consider using traditional serving methods, such as bamboo steamers for steaming dumplings and small plates for serving. Incorporate Chinese tea into the meal, as it is a customary beverage served with dim sum. Additionally, playing Chinese music in the background can help set the mood.
